Harshwardhan Sapkal, the Maharashtra Congress president, has criticized the BJP's stance on women's reservation, challenging the party to renounce its ideological texts, such as the Manusmriti. Sapkal accused the BJP of leveraging women's issues for political advantage while ignoring deeper societal prejudices.

The Congress leader highlighted historical efforts by his party to support women's empowerment, mentioning the introduction and increment of women's reservation in local bodies to 50 percent. Sapkal also accused BJP workers of threatening journalists who filmed a woman confronting a BJP minister.

He addressed alleged misrepresentations of Congress president Mallikarjun Kharge's remarks, calling out the BJP for complaints to the Election Commission while urging the poll body to consider BJP's electoral actions in states like Tamil Nadu and Assam.
